There's dirt covering Bristol Motor Speedway, which means there's all kinds of Dirt racing this week, from kids in Late Models to adults in.....late Models.



Cup Drivers will be taking to the Dirt in Late Models (what else?) later in the week, including Kyle, Logano, Austin Dillon, you know, all the cool guys that bring us happiness just from showing up.
They're mainly running it to get experience for next weekend's Bristol Cup race on the Dirt according to the quick googling I've done.
There's no chance they're doing this for the love of dirt racing and because they love racing cars away from the pressure of a Cup race? Noooo, it's all to feed the beast that is NASCAR, of course)

Anyway, it's the 1st year of what will hopefully become a new annual tradition, but who knows.
